PHY 201 General College Physics I (4 cr.)
Teaches fundamental principles of physics on an algebra/geometry/trig math level. Covers mechanics, fluids, and thermodynamics. Students should consult the requirements of their individual program and transfer school to determine the correct course and the transferability of course to senior institution. Part I of II.
Prerequisite: MTH 166 or approval of the instructor. Lecture 3 hours. Laboratory 3 hours. Total 6 hours per week.
 
PHY 202 General College Physics II (4 cr.)
Teaches fundamental principles of physics on an algebra/geometry/trig math level. Covers wave phenomena, optics, electricity and magnetism, an introduction to relativity, nuclear physics, and selected topics in modern physics. Students should consult the requirements of their individual program and transfer school to determine the correct course and the transferability of course to senior institution. Part II of II.
Prerequisite: PHY 201. Lecture 3 hours. Laboratory 3 hours. Total 6 hours per week.
